  8. n. 1. the state of being widely known or recognized; renown; celebrity. 2. archaic rumour or public report. vb. (tr; now usually passive) to make known or famous; celebrate: he was famed for his ruthlessness. [C13: from Latin f ā ma report; related to fārī to say] famed adj.
